Match Report

Telford 3's welcomed North Staffs 2's to St George's for a late 4:30 pushback. The 13 man squad included Josh Carr-Yetzes, who was making his league debut for the 3rds. 

The game started with Telford being unable to get out of their down 23, with North Staffs press holding Telford back, but the defence happy to patiently pass the ball around the back. Breaks came as Telford defence slowly stepped up the pitch, with Josh being deployed down the left using his skills to push Telford towards the goal. 

The first chance came from Ben S, who was played in 1v1 with the keeper by Josh. Ben managed to leave the ball behind at the last moment, before getting his stick around the keepers pads for a weak shot that was stopped on the line. Telford struggled to make more chances, with North Staffs grabbing a goal from a well planned short corner routine working the ball around Dom in the Telford goal. 

Half time came with North Staffs leading Telford 1-0. The team knew something could come from the game if they could take their chances. 

With the support of the first team on the side, Telford pressed North Staffs, dominating possession and carving out good chances from down the wings. The breakthrough came from Tommy Lauder, whose reverse beat the keeper with accuracy to equalise for Telford!! 

Even with North Staffs getting a green card, Telford couldn't find a way to get that winning goal, however it still felt like a point saved after being behind for the majority for the game. 

MOTM went to Tommy Lauder, with DOTD going to Sammy. Next week Telford 3's face Beacon 3's away.
